The SAR government stated that it strives to achieve carbon neutrality by 2050, but it has failed to drastically improve the energy structure in terms of actual implementation.
In the final analysis, the problem stems from the short-sightedness of the government's policy planning thinking and the off-the-ground, and it is impossible to prescribe the right medicine.
Economic incentives can certainly stimulate companies or individuals to follow policies and measures to reduce carbon efficiently, but reducing carbon emissions involves public interest. The promotion and implementation of mid-measures cannot be separated from government support and regulation. The government has taken the lead in implementing low-carbon policies from within. It will also play a positive role for society.
However, the Hong Kong government blindly pursues neoliberalism that blindly follows the market, and has not actively played the role of macro-control, which has caused the slow pace of carbon reduction in Hong Kong.
